The enrolled student population at Mount Marty University, both undergraduate and graduate, is 76.7% White, 5.63% Hispanic or Latino, 4.72% Black or African American, 3.27% Two or More Races, 1.98% American Indian or Alaska Native, 1.14% Asian, and 0.0761% Native Hawaiian or Other Pacific Islanders.

Retention rate measures the number of first-time students who began their studies the previous fall and returned to school the following fall. The retention rate for full-time undergraduates at Mount Marty University was 70%. N/A

The most common jobs for people who hold a degree in one of the 5 most specialized majors at Mount Marty University are Registered nurses (1,564,572 people), Elementary & middle school teachers (1,553,908 people), Secondary school teachers (509,918 people), Education administrators (284,355 people), and Other managers (250,262 people).
The highest paying jobs for people who hold a degree in one of the 5 most specialized majors at Mount Marty University are Cardiovascular technologists and technicians, Surgeons, Physicians, Nuclear medicine technologists and medical dosimetrists, and Photographic process workers & processing machine operators
The most common industries for people who hold a degree in one of the 5 most specialized majors at Mount Marty University are Elementary & secondary schools (2,995,984 people), General medical and surgical hospitals, and specialty (except psychiatric and substance abuse) hospitals (1,793,615 people), Colleges, universities & professional schools, including junior colleges (420,317 people), Justice, public order, & safety activities (395,702 people), and Outpatient care centers (376,591 people).
The most common race/ethnicity and sex grouping at Mount Marty University is white female (102 degrees awarded). There were 1.42 times more white female recipients than the next closest race/ethnicity group, white male (72 degrees).
